Pre-Columbian, Mexico City, Mexico, ca. 1000 to 1500 CE. Perhaps the second or third best examples of an obsidian core we have seen - including examples in several museums! Black volcanic glass looking a bit like the Graf Zeppelin, with 14 distinct ridges created from the removal of micro blades. These blades were used as very sharp knives and razors and are as sharp or sharper than modern surgical steel. Size: 7-1/8"L x 1-5/8"W.
